<strong>Double Theatre Seat</strong>
This pair of <strong>Restored Vintage Theatre Seats</strong>, rescued from Sheringham Little Theatre, has been reimagined in a subtle yet striking pink and green cotton velvet with champagne-silver piping and gold base, wood and metalwork. The bold, intricate design adds an elegant and artistic touch, making this a true statement piece.
With original flip-up seats, this unique pair of <strong>Restored Vintage Theatre Seats</strong> merges theatrical heritage with contemporary luxury—perfect for home cinemas, lounges, or distinctive interiors.
The seats come with a base upcycled from a table top, carefully crafted in our workshop and finished with metallic leaf to complement the overall design.
• <strong>Dimensions:</strong> Height: 85cm, Width: 120cm, Depth with Seat Down: 64cm, Depth with Seat Up: 50cm
<strong>Condition:</strong> Good, with some signs of age as these are real vintage theatre seats that have been upcycled. All foam and fabric has been replaced. Please review all photos carefully as they form part of the condition description.

Petit Miracles has been based in Shepherd’s Bush in the London Borough of Hammersmith & Fulham since 2009. If you’d like to see our pieces in person, you can find our shop in the <a href=”https://www.west12shopping.co.uk/”>W12 Shopping Centre</a>, where we also have our maker-space.
Through our programmes, we teach disadvantaged and vulnerable adults in the community, including people with disabilities. Every hour spent improves their confidence and helps each individual reach their potential.
We nurture creativity in a supportive environment while providing valuable training, guidance, and experience in a work setting from master upholsterers, professional interior designers, and restoration experts. Participants learn important skills in traditional crafts, restoration, DIY basics, painting and decorating, retail business, and entrepreneurship. Beneficiaries can choose how much time to commit – as a volunteer, through work experience, or a traineeship.
